This is a backend service designed to power conversational AI applications capable of generating and deploying code, specifically frontend projects (like React applications). It manages conversation history, interacts with Large Language Models (LLMs), handles build/deployment processes, and supports branching for different development lines within a conversation.
- Conversational AI: Manages conversations and message history using PostgreSQL and TypeORM.
- LLM Integration: Interfaces with LLMs (e.g., OpenAI's GPT models) for generating responses and code.

The application exposes several API endpoints. Here are some key ones:
POST /api/messages
: Process a user message. Can start a new conversation or continue an existing one. Handles interaction with the LLM and code generation agent. Supports streaming responses.GET /api/conversations
: List all conversations.GET /api/conversations/:conversationId/messages
: Get all messages for a specific conversation.POST /api/conversations/:conversationId/build-deploy
: Trigger the build and deploy process for the latest message on a specific branch (defaults tomain
). Streams progress via SSE.# Example: Trigger build for the 'main' branch curl -X POST http://localhost:3000/api/conversations/{conv_id}/build-deploy \ -H "Accept: text/event-stream" -N # Example: Trigger build for a specific branch curl -X POST http://localhost:3000/api/conversations/{conv_id}/build-deploy \ -H "Accept: text/event-stream" \ -H "Content-Type: application/json" \ -d '{"branch": "feature/new-ui"}' -N
(Refer to the API route definitions in src/api/routes/
and controllers in src/api/controllers/
for more details).
src/
├── api/ # Express controllers, routes, DTOs, middleware
├── domain/ # Core business logic domains
│ ├── llm/ # LLM client interfaces and implementations
│ └── project/ # Project building, deployment, storage logic
├── models/ # TypeORM entity definitions and related types (enums)
├── repository/ # Data access layer (interfaces and implementations)
│ ├── database/ # TypeORM repositories
│ └── external/ # Repositories for external APIs (e.g., OpenAI)
├── services/ # Service layer orchestrating business logic
├── migrations/ # Database migration files
├── utils/ # Utility functions (config, logger, etc.)
├── app.ts # Express application setup
└── server.ts # Server entry point
base_project/ # Template for generated frontend projects
.env.example # Example environment variables
ormconfig.ts # TypeORM configuration
package.json
tsconfig.json
README.md # This file
